Suicide Squad: Kill The Justice League Release Date

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League is slated for release on February 2, 2024, available on PlayStation 5, Xbox Series S\X consoles, and PC platforms via Steam and the Epic Games Store. Specifically tailored for current-generation gaming hardware, the game will not be launching on last-generation PlayStation 4, Xbox One, or Nintendo Switch consoles.

Early access to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League will commence 72 hours before the official release, starting on January 30, 2024. Players can gain early access by pre-ordering the digital deluxe version of the game.

Suicide Squad: Kill The Justice League Story

A stark departure from previous DC Comics video game adaptations,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League’s title alone paints a vivid picture of its premise. However, there’s more depth to the story. Set in a world where the cosmic super-villain Brainiac has manipulated the Justice League to aid in an invasion of Earth, government agent Amanda Waller realizes that the only way to thwart the invasion is to eliminate the corrupted Justice League members and confront Brainiac directly. Tasked with this daunting mission are the dysfunctional quartet of Captain Boomerang, Deadshot, Harley Quinn, and King Shark—members of the Suicide Squad, coerced into action by explosive collars around their necks. Failure means a messy detonation. As they face off against formidable, supercharged versions of iconic heroes like The Flash, Batman, Superman, and others, the Suicide Squad must navigate a perilous path to save the world.

Suicide Squad: Kill The Justice League Gameplay

While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League adopts a similar open-world design to Rocksteady Studios’ previous Arkham games, the similarities largely cease there. Departing from the melee-focused, single-player adventures the London-based developer is known for,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League is a cooperative online multiplayer experience that predominantly emphasizes ranged combat over close-quarters encounters. It’s worth noting, however, that the entire story campaign of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League can still be completed solo.

With the transition to ranged weapons (though melee attacks are still available for certain characters), the game introduces a frenetic pace and a heightened sense of verticality. Players can boost, wall-run, and fly to impressive heights as they confront Brainiac’s forces and the corrupted Justice League within the besieged city of Metropolis.

In a manner reminiscent of live service titles like Destiny,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League emphasizes the strategic combination of different squad types embodied by each member of the group (such as support and attack roles) to tackle challenging missions and encounters. Additionally, the game incorporates a gear score system for character progression, where upgrading equipment and acquiring better gear enhances a character’s power. Certain missions and encounters become accessible based on the character’s gearscore.

In addition to a series of story missions,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League features numerous side missions and activities. These missions often capitalize on the game’s fast-paced traversal mechanics and exploration, offering valuable gear to improve gearscore as players progress toward the final confrontation with Brainiac. With Rocksteady Studios committing to years of post-launch content and introducing a Battle Pass system for cosmetic items,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League aims to establish itself as a long-term gaming experience.

PC System Requirements

Expanding upon the open-world spectacle that developer Rocksteady Studios mastered with the Arkham games,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League offers players the ability to sprint, leap, and fly through a meticulously crafted rendition of DC’s Metropolis. However, such a vast and detailed world comes with a substantial technical demand. Below are the PC system requirements for Suicide Squad: Kill the Justice League:

Minimum Requirements:

  • OS: Windows 10 (64-bit)
  • Processor: Intel Core i5-8400 or AMD Ryzen 5 1600 3.20 GHz
  • Graphics: NVIDIA GTX 1070 or AMD Radeon RX Vega 56
  • DirectX: Version 12
  • Storage: 65 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: RAM: 16 GB (2×8)

Recommended Requirements:

  • OS: Windows 10 (64-bit)
  • Processor: Intel Core i7-10700K or AMD Ryzen 7 5800X
  • Graphics: NVIDIA RTX 2080 or AMD RX 6800-XT (16GiB)
  • DirectX: Version 12
  • Storage: 65 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: RAM: 16 GB (2×8)
